diff --git a/src/test/regress/pg_regress.c b/src/test/regress/pg_regress.c index 991bb17..45aad00 100644 --- a/src/test/regress/pg_regress.c +++ b/src/test/regress/pg_regress.c @@ -1795,8 +1795,12 @@ create_database(const char *dbname) */ for (sl = loadlanguage; sl != NULL; sl = sl->next) { - header(_("installing %s"), sl->str); - psql_command(dbname, "CREATE LANGUAGE \"%s\"", sl->str); + if ((pg_strncasecmp(sl->str, "plpgsql", sizeof("plpgsql")) != 0) && + (pg_strncasecmp(sl->str, "pl/pgsql", sizeof("pl/pgsql")) != 0)) + { + header(_("installing %s"), sl->str); + psql_command(dbname, "CREATE LANGUAGE \"%s\"", sl->str); + } } }